Stanimal so whats the specs? bov? wastegate? turbo? estimated hp? we need details :D :D
The 2 blowoff valves are Turbonetics Godzilla.

The 2 wastegates are Turbonetics *Newgen.

The 2 turbos are Turbonetics Super T 76's.

Hp will be in the 2000 range.

*A totally new concept from Turbonetics! The NewGen's swing valve design is unique for a remote type of wastegate that offers a clear exhaust path to regulate gases (as opposed to a poppet type wastegate) to maintain and control operating boost pressure. The NewGen wastegate features V-band type connection, a billet cap, a cast stainless base, and a 2" inconel swing valve and has the capability to control 1000+ HP. During R&D testing, the NewGen wastegate outflowed the nearest competitor by 50%.
Installation is made easy with stainless steel Turbonetics V-band clamps on both inlet and discharge outlets
